Senior Wordings Technician opportunity working with a leading specialty insurer operating within the Lloyd’s Market. Reporting to the Head of Wordings, you will become a key technical partner to underwriters, brokers and claims teams ensuring policy documentation clearly reflects intended cover, aligns with the risk appetite, and delivers fair, compliant customer outcomes.
Key Responsibilities:
- Review, draft and negotiate policy wordings and contractual documentation, ensuring clarity, consistency, compliance and alignment with risk appetite.
- Partner with underwriting teams, brokers and third parties to develop and implement effective wording solutions.
- Provide technical wording expertise and support for underwriting, claims and commercial decision-making.
- Identify and resolve contractual and market issues through practical, commercially appropriate solutions.
- Lead complex wording negotiations and support product development, market research and regulatory activities.
- Ensure adherence to market standards, regulatory requirements and internal governance controls.
- Contribute to training, knowledge sharing and the development of wording capability across the business.
Key Skills and Experience:
- In-depth knowledge of insurance contracts, policy wordings and customer communications.
- Strong understanding of London Market practice, including reinsurance wordings.
